Benefits of Cat6e Cables

Cat6e cables offer a multitude of advantages over their predecessors:

  • Enhanced Speed: Cat6e cables support data transfer rates of up to 1 Gigabit per second (Gbps) over distances of up to 100 meters. This lightning-fast speed enables seamless streaming, video conferencing, and large file transfers.
  • Improved Reliability: Cat6e cables feature a robust design with four twisted pairs of copper conductors. This twisted-pair construction reduces crosstalk and electromagnetic interference (EMI), resulting in reliable data transmission.
  • Backward Compatibility: Cat6e cables are backward compatible with Cat5e and Cat6 cables. This allows for seamless integration with existing network infrastructure.
  • Increased Power Delivery: Cat6e cables can deliver power to devices such as VoIP phones and security cameras over the Ethernet connection, eliminating the need for separate power supplies.
  • Cost-Effectiveness: While Cat6e cables are slightly more expensive than Cat5e cables, they offer significantly improved performance and longevity, making them a cost-effective investment for future-proofing network infrastructure.

Best Practices for Installation and Use

Proper installation and use of Cat6e cables are crucial for optimal performance:

**Cat6e: The Essential Guide to Enhanced Network Performance**

  • Cable Length: Adhere to the maximum cable length of 100 meters to maintain signal integrity.
  • Cable Laying: Avoid sharp bends and kinks in the cable to prevent damage.
  • Terminations: Ensure proper termination of the cable using RJ-45 connectors and a crimping tool.
  • Cable Management: Use cable ties or a cable tray to keep cables organized and prevent interference.
  • Power Delivery: When using Cat6e cables for power delivery, consult the cable manufacturer's specifications to ensure compatibility.

Tips and Tricks

  • Test the Cable: Use a cable tester to verify the integrity of the cable before installation.
  • Use Shielded Cables: In environments with high EMI, consider using shielded Cat6e cables to minimize interference.
  • Manage Heat: Cat6e cables can generate heat, especially in long runs. Ensure proper ventilation or use cables rated for higher temperatures.
  • Check PoE Compatibility: If using Cat6e cables for power delivery, check the device's PoE requirements to ensure compatibility.
  • Use Quality Materials: Invest in high-quality Cat6e cables and connectors to ensure long-term reliability.
